A leading education recruitment agency is seeking dedicated Cover Supervisors to support secondary schools in Telford. Successful candidates will supervise classes, deliver engaging lessons, and contribute positively to the school environment. Experience working with young people and strong communication skills are essential. This role offers flexible working opportunities and support for individuals pursuing a career in education. ABC Teachers is committed to safeguarding children, young people and vulnerable adults. We take our responsibilities extremely seriously. All staff we register will undertake thorough interviewing and referencing checks and hold, or be prepared to undergo, an Enhanced DBS check that must be registered on the Update Service.
